Script desconectado — ejecuta python govee_watcher_v2.py para conectar
⚠️ Inicia el script Python o configura tu Govee API Key en la pestaña Config
📹 Estado de reunión
🔴 Color reunión
#FF0000
🟢 Color normal
#00FF44
📋 Log de actividad
Sin actividad aún…
🔑 API Key de Govee
Obtén tu key en developer.govee.com → iniciar sesión → API Keys
🎨 Colores
#FF0000
#00FF44
☀️ Brillo
0 100
80%
🔴
Script Desconectado
http://localhost:8765 · poll cada 3s
$ pip install psutil requests pystray pillow
$ python govee_watcher_v2.py
🔄 Sincronización Config → Script
Auto-sync al cambiar config
Envía colores y config al script local automáticamente
🫀 Heartbeat Remoto (Script → Web App)
Si configuras una URL, el script Python consultará /api/config en esa URL para obtener cambios de color/dispositivo. Útil si la app está en Cloudflare Pages y el script corre en tu PC.
🌐 URL detectada automáticamente
Esta URL se inyecta automáticamente en el script como webAppUrl. El script la usará para el heartbeat remoto hacia tu app en Cloudflare Pages.
🐍 Generar Script Python
Se genera con tu config actual pre-llenada:
API Key · Device ID · Colores · Brillo · URL de esta app
$ pip install psutil requests pystray pillow
$ python govee_watcher_v2.py
📄 Vista previa del script
ℹ️ Cómo funciona el script
📹  Monitorea procesos del sistema cada 5 segundos
🔍  Detecta: zoom, caphost, webex, meet.google.com en Chrome/Edge
🔴  Reunión detectada → aplica color reunión a Govee
🟢  Sin reunión → restaura color normal
🌐  Servidor local localhost:8765 para recibir config desde la web app
🫀  Heartbeat a tu URL de Pages para sincronizar cambios remotos
🖥️  Ícono en bandeja del sistema con estado en tiempo real
⚡ Encendido / Apagado
🎨 Color directo
#FFFFFF
Selecciona y aplica al LED
Colores rápidos:
☀️ Brillo directo
0 100
80%
✨ Efectos de escena
Los efectos disponibles dependen del modelo de tu tira LED. Govee H6159/H6163/H6104 soportan todos.
🔁 Secuencia de prueba rápida
Enciende → rojo (reunión) → espera 2s → verde (normal) → tu brillo
📋 Log de pruebas
Sin actividad…